ILP64 Versions
Some of the platforms contain an ILP64 version of MD Nastran in the
"MSC_ARCH"/i8 directory. This version is capable of addressing
additional memory and running larger problems. To run this version you
should specify:

mode=i8 or mode=ilp64 on the Nastran command line.

Please refer to the Installation and Operations Guide for more


information on the mode keyword.

Pre-Release Capabilities
The following capabilities are regarded as pre-release:
1. Arc-length method for SOL400 is being released as a
prerelease feature due to limited validation testing. This
solution has all the functionality currently available in
SOL106. For this pre-release, contact is not supported.
2. Nonlinear response optimization is available as a prerelease
item for MD R3. This functionality has a limited number of
supported constraints and has had only limited robustness
testing.
3. Randomization of MD Nastran model connectivity, properties
and loads

4. Rotor Dynamics enhancement to include the effects of rotor


stiffness, mass, and damping effects in SOL 200 optimization
5. The BCONTACT=ALLBODY option to simplify the contact
model definition for SOL 400. The use of ALLBODY for SOL
600 has been available for several releases and is not pre-
release for SOL 600.

These capabilities should not be employed in any analysis except for


the purpose of testing and verifying the functionality itself.

Linear and Nonlinear Contact Items

1. 3D Contact is not supported or planned in SOL 106 and SOL


129. If contact modeling is required, it is suggested that the
model be converted to SOL 400, SOL 600, or SOL 700, which
has advanced nonlinear static and nonlinear transient
analysis capabilities.

Advanced Integrated Nonlinear (SOL 400) Items

1. Nonlinear normal modes, nonlinear buckling analysis, and


arc-length method are not supported. These enhancements
are planned for a future release.
2. XDB and OP2 output for post-processing of contact results,
advanced composites, gasket pressures and VCCT results is
not available. It is recommended that post-processing be
done with DBALL.
3. SOL 400 is not currently supported on ILP64 (I8) versions.
4. Restarts are not supported. This enhancement is planned for
a future release.
5. The VCCT based crack propagation does not work if bisection
occurs. The workaround is to set MAXBIS to 0 on the
NLPARM entry to avoid any bisections.
6. For VCCT based crack propagation the NLGLUE option on
the BCPARA entry is required if all contact in the model is of
the glue type. The NLGLUE option should also be set when
using the options UNGLUE and the BCTABLE option BKGL
(breaking glue).
7. Nonlinear Initial Condition (NLIC) is not supported with
contact.
8. MASTER files created with versions prior to MD Nastran R2.1
that contain multiple Subcases or Steps are not supported by
the MD R3 DRA/DBALL translators. These results databases
need to be regenerated using MD Nastran R3. This limitation
does not affect results databases that have a single Subcase
with a single Step.
9. For Sols 400, 106, and 129, the user defined material
coordinate system for the nonlinear solid (HEXA, PENTA and
TETRA) elements defined via the CORDM field (>-1) of the
PSOLID property entry is not updated for geometrical
nonlinear analysis. This limitation only applies when the
anisotropic material MAT9 is referenced by these elements.
For Sol 400 the avoidance is to use the advanced nonlinear
solid elements (defined with a PSLDN1 entry) which do not

have this limitation. There is no avoidance for Sols 106 and


129.
10. Slow performance of the CASI Iterative Solver has been
observed with rigid contact bodies in the 3D Contact models.
There is no avoidance available currently.

Implicit Nonlinear (SOL 600) Items


1. Streaming input is not available with DDM (parallel
processing) or if user subroutines are necessary. For those
cases, do not include the streaming input option and run SOL
600 as before. Streaming input should also not be used if a
special version of Marc is necessary for your particular
application. In that case, specify one of the PATH options on
the SOL 600 Executive statement in conjunction with a file to
point the analysis to the location of the version of Marc that is
desired.
2. The CASI iterative solver (MARCSOLV=9) is recommended
over the Sparse iterative solver (MARCSOLV-2) for serial
jobs. The CASI iterative solver is not presently available for
parallel (DDM) simulations, and if an iterative solver is
required the conjugate convergence tolerance ( CJTOL on
NLSTRAT entry) should be set to 0.0001 or smaller. The
CASI solver is not available with DMIG input and the solver
will automatically be switched to the sparse multifrontal solver
should DMIG’s be entered.
3. All models using parallel processing should set KIND on the
PARAMARC entry to zero (or leave the field blank). Only the
NPROC entry should be used. If KIND is not zero or blank, it
will automatically be re-set to zero and a warning message
issued.
4. If MATF is used and failure indices are desired, they must be
specified using MARCOUT with entries E91 to E103.
5. The previous SOL 600 restriction that MCID can only be
specified using rectangular coordinates has been removed.
Cylindrical or spherical coordinates may now be used.
However, since this requires the Marc COORD SYSTEM
option which is not available with DDM, such jobs requesting
parallel processing will automatically be changed to single-
processor jobs and a warning message issued.

6. Parallel processing using DDM is not available on Windows


64 using the i4 version.
7. The creation of an Adams compatible MNF file is not possible
on Windows 64 using the i8 version.
8. The CTRIA has occasionally shown poor behavior in large
displacement shell simulations using the updated Lagrange
procedure, the CQUAD4 is the preferred element.
9. The reduced integration elements occasionally show hour
glassing (zero energy modes), the full integration elements
are recommended (default).
10. Rigid contact for 2D analysis, defined using grids, requires
the setting of new Ix and Iy fields on the BCBODY entry.
11. Models with large grid and/or element ID’s are available on all
platforms except for SGI IRIX (see the SOL 600 executive
command on how to activate large ID’s).
12. On Windows platforms, the path to the Marc version being
used cannot contain both spaces and dashes.

Explicit Nonlinear (SOL 700) Items

1. Restart runs are not supported in SOL 700.


2. MD Nastran DBALL native output is not supported for double
precision version on SGI.
3. When using multiple CPUs for the double precision version
on Solaris for implicit pre-stressing and spring back analysis,
the code will crash. Using 1 CPU only is recommended.
4. The solid elements for Advanced PFA composites
(PCOMPLS) and honeycombs are not supported.
5. The Distributed Memory Parallel (DMP) for the Fluid Structure
Interaction capability is only implemented for the following
platforms: Linux 32, Linux X8664 and Windows32. Both
single and double precision versions are supported. The
following features are excluded: marker output, coupling
surface output, subsurface output, graded meshes, Euler
element time history output, Roe solver. To activate the FSI
DMP, the user should add fsidmp=yes to the sol700.pth file
and include PARAM,FSIDMP,YES to the input deck.

6. The CORDM option for PSOLID is not yet supported.


7. Blade out analysis is not available on SGI and Linux 32-bit
RHEL4 operating systems. Should these operating systems
be used the job may hang or generate an I/O error.
8. It is recommended that large blade out analyses not be run
using Windows. If Windows is used, the 64-bit version of the
l2a.exe program must be used.

User Defined Services
If MD Nastran is launched with "-n" option, a shell script will be
generated that can be used for subsequent executions. In such cases,
and if the user defines SCA environment variables prior to execution,
the initial values for these variable will not propagate to the execution
environment.

Work around: Define the SCA environment variables in the rcf file using
the following commands:

j.env=SCA_LIBRARY_PATH=<PATH_TO_USER'S_SCA_LIBRARIES>
j.env=SCA_SERVICE_CATALOG=<PATH_TO_USER'S_SCA_SERVICE_CATALOG>
j.env=SCA_RESOURCE_DIR=<PATH_TO_USER'S_RESOURCE_DIRECTORY>

Licensing Changes/Additions

1. There is a new license feature required for contact analysis in


MD Nastran’s linear solutions. The new feature is called
MD_Linear_Contact. This functionality was previously
checking out the Advanced Nonlinear module (SOL400) in
error. Any existing MD Nastran customer will need an
updated license with this feature in order to run contact in the
linear solutions. This license is included in the MD Nastran
Structures Package.
2. There is a new optional module, Advanced Progressive
Failure Analysis, available for MD Nastran R3. This module
is based on AlphaSTAR technology for micromechanical
failure of composite structures and requires a new license
feature called MD_Adv_PFA.
